Output 31ec1603163f0d792354902af3a8945757f549b6b779b499ffe65da648423921:0

value
2066
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 83a99baf034d3dab829167ef018872da26f31c0a45031fd7e7b19ae2204780f2
address
bc1psw5ehtcrf576hq53vlhsrzrjmgn0x8q2g5p3l4l8kxdwygz8sreqh8kpcw
transaction
31ec1603163f0d792354902af3a8945757f549b6b779b499ffe65da648423921
confirmations
37205
spent
true